Match Report
On the table this was a mismatch: Las Palmas II (3rd, 74 pts) held a 52-point advantage over La Cuadra (18th, 22 pts). The last five rounds placed La Cuadra 10th in the league for form — higher than their 18th in the standings. Per game in the league, Las Palmas II were scoring 2.18 and conceding 0.71, La Cuadra 0.76 and 2.12, against a competition average of 1.27 goals per team per game.
Momentum sat with Las Palmas II, winners of their last four, having scored in 11 consecutive games. La Cuadra arrived off six straight defeats. Las Palmas II had banked 13 of the last 15 points on offer; La Cuadra, 0.
The venue was Anexo Gran Canaria in Las Palmas de Gran Canaria, with room for 500 spectators. On the scoreboard, Las Palmas II led 2-1 at the break; 4 second-half goals set the final 6-1.
